
RAJBARI, May 6: Bangladesh Scouts, Rajbari District Rover organised a day-long multipurpose workshop at the conference room of Rajbari Government Adarsha Women's College on Wednesday.
Rajbari Additional Deputy Commissioner Tarif Ul Hasan was present as the chief guest at the workshop while Rajbari Government Adarsha Women's College Principal Professor Dr Rizvi Jamal chaired the programme.
Among others, Rajbari Mukta Rover Scout President Professor Abdur Rashid Mia and Secretary Professor Mostafizur Rahman, Adarsha Government Women's College Vice-Principal Professor Abu Jihad Ansari, and Rajbari Government Women's College Teachers' Council Secretary Professor Masuduz Zaman were present, while Jamalpur College Professor Golam Mortuza moderated the session.
The chief guest said that there is a lot of qualitative difference between an ordinary student and a Rover. Just as a Scout becomes talented, patient, and efficient due to his training, he also keeps a touch of welfare for others in mind at every step of his life. In any disaster like storm, cyclone, epidemic, he is the first to move forward with a service mentality.
Other speakers said that Scouts are the leaders of the welfare of humanity; they are always the first to go for this welfare. Therefore, the Scouts of the future must be digital Scouts in line with the Scouts of other countries of the world.
In the workshop, 11 teachers and 18 students from 15 colleges in 5 upazilas of the district participated.
